Join us as we ride from Switzerland to Mont Ventoux, passing over some of Europe’s most breathtaking climbs in the Swiss and French Alps! The Grand Tours Project welcomes you to an epic journey from the heart of the Swiss Alps to the legendary summit of Mont Ventoux. This isn't just a cycling trip; it's a pilgrimage for the soul, a traverse of Europe's most spectacular mountain passes, each one a chapter in a story of grit, glory, and breathtaking beauty. From the glacial peaks of Switzerland to the sun-drenched landscapes of Provence, you'll climb, descend, and conquer, leaving a trail of memories and a sense of profound achievement. Get ready to challenge yourself on roads steeped in cycling history, culminating in the ultimate test: a triple ascent of the "Giant of Provence."
